    Wind power in Wisconsin started in 1990 with the installation of the Lincoln Turbines wind farm, and contributes to the state's renewable portfolio standard established in 1998. [1] In 2016, Wisconsin had a wind generating capacity of 648 megawatts (MW), [ 2 ] [ 3 ] [ 4 ] responsible for generating 2.4% of its electricity. [ 4 ]

    Blue Sky Green Field Wind Energy Center is a wind farm in northeast Fond du Lac County, Wisconsin. [1] The 10,600-acre (4,300 ha) facility is located in the towns of Calumet and Marshfield . [ 2 ] Owned by We Energies , it became the largest operating installation using wind power in Wisconsin when it came online in 2008.

    Shirley Wind is a wind farm in the Shirley section of Glenmore, Brown County, Wisconsin. The site, which opened in 2011, includes eight Nordex 2.5 (MW) wind turbines , each about 500 feet (150 m) tall.
